#718284 Color Information

Hex color code: #718284

A muted cyan shade, #718284 appears as (113, 130, 132) in RGB and (186°, 8%, 48%) in HSL. It is typically applied in digital products.

Color Meaning and Usage

A neutral cyan tone, #718284 has RGB (113, 130, 132) and HSL (186°, 8%, 48%). Known for evoking balance and subtlety, this desaturated neutral is often used for branding and logos. Lighter variations like #FFFFFF create softer gradients.

The complementary color of #718284 is #847371, creating high-contrast pairings. For softer combinations, try analogous colors like #71847C.
